Dung Fly

Another photo from the height of last summer: the dung fly Cordilura albipes (Diptera: Scathophagidae).  This specimen was in a great hurry to get away from me and this was the only photo I managed to get of it.  I have not seen this species before or since. [Note added 2016-10-07: it is actually quite common - in the years 2014-1016 I collected 15 specimens]

Photo taken in Whiteknights Park, Reading University grounds, Reading, UK, on 2009-07-27.

Firefox IsThreadDesktopComposited Error

This evening I got the the following Windows XP error message on starting Firefox immediately after upgrading it from version 3.0 to 3.6. 

The procedure entry point IsThreadDesktopComposited could not be located in the dynamic link library USER32.dll

I had just finished upgrading several other software packages (Notepad++ and OpenOffice amongst them) and I assumed that one of these had done something to upset Firefox.

A search on the web revealed several blog posts which suggested that this problem could be fixed by renaming or deleting the file dwmapi.dll from the directory C:\Windows\system32.  Dwmapi.dll is only required on Windows Vista (and presumably later), and should not be present on Windows XP.

On looking, I found that there was no dwmapi.dll in the C:\Windows\system32 directory, but there was one in the C:\Windows\system directory so I renamed that to dwmapi.dll.disabled.  However, whenever I tried to rename this file through Windows Explorer, it would revert to its original name after a few seconds (presumably Windows trying to prevent malicious or accidental damage to system files?).  So I had to go into the command line to rename it permanently: click Start, click Run..., enter cmd, click OK, then enter

cd C:\windows\system

rename dwmapi.dll dwmapi.dll.disabled

This fixed the problem and Firefox now starts up correctly.

I have not identified the software package that installed the unnecessary dwmapi.dll.

Muscid Fly

An orange-bodied Muscid fly, either Phaonia rufiventris, P. subventa or P. bitincta (all Diptera: Muscidae).  See here for more of this group of similar species.

[Note added 2011-11-04: Not Phaonia rufiventris which has more orange on the side of the thorax.]

Photo taken in Whiteknights Park, Reading University grounds, Reading, UK, on 2009-09-20.
